Agri outlook: ICRA pegs Q1 FY26 farm GVA growth at 4.5%, mixed sowing and rainfall dip weigh on momentum

The agricultural Gross Value Added (GVA) growth is expected to moderate to 4.5% in the first quarter of FY26, down from 5.4% in the preceding quarter, according to a report by ratings agency ICRA. The agency attributed the likely deceleration to mixed sowing patterns across major crops, even as it maintained a broadly robust outlook…

‘120 Bahadur’: Raashii Khanna joins Farhan Akhtar as leading lady in war drama | Hindi Movie News

Farhan Akhtar’s war drama ‘120 Bahadur’ is set for a November 2025 release. Raashii Khanna joins him as the leading lady. Filmed under harsh Ladakh conditions, the film depicts the heroic Battle of Rezang La. Farhan plays Major Shaitan Singh, a Param Vir Chakra recipient.
